What is a Kitchen Island Hob?
A kitchen island hob is a cooktop incorporated directly into the kitchen island, enabling chefs and home cooks to prepare meals while staying a part of the kitchen's social environment. Unlike conventional hobs that are usually positioned versus a wall or in a different cooking area, island hobs make it possible for users to engage with guests or household members while cooking, thus bringing a more common element to meal preparation.

Kitchen island hobs come in numerous types, each with its own special benefits:
Gas Hobs: Known for exact temperature level control, gas hobs are favored by lots of expert chefs. However, they require appropriate ventilation.Electric Hobs: These are typically easier to clean up and keep. They can be discovered in coil, smooth-top, or ceramic styles.Induction Hobs: Highly efficient and safe, induction hobs use magnetic fields for heating. They need compatible pots and pans however offer quick cooking times.Downdraft Cooktops: Ideal for minimal area, these hobs include built-in downdraft ventilation that rises when in use and pulls back when not needed.Selecting the Right Kitchen Island Hob

Do kitchen island hobs need unique ventilation?
Yes, kitchen island hobs generally require some form of ventilation. Alternatives differ from downdraft systems to overhead hoods, so it's vital to ensure your setup consists of reliable ventilation to maintain air quality.
2. Can I utilize any cookware with induction hobs?
Induction hobs require ferrous metal cookware, such as cast iron or stainless-steel, considering that they utilize magnetic fields to create heat. Pots and pans made from non-magnetic products will not work.
3. Are gas hobs safe for indoor use?
Yes, gas hobs are safe for indoor usage when appropriately installed and ventilated. It is crucial to make sure that gas lines are properly fitted and that there is adequate ventilation to avoid the accumulation of harmful gases.
4. How do I preserve my kitchen island hob?
Frequently tidy your hob after usage, following the manufacturer's standards. Electric and induction hobs are typically easy to clean down, while gas hobs might need more extensive cleaning of grates and burners.
